Yes your Honour, the modem is connected The Lord Chancellor's department has released plans to haul the Dickensian processes of the Civil Courts into the cyber age. Modernising the Civil Courts is a consultation paper that proposes "paperless court rooms". Evidence could be submitted electronically, and even more surprisingly, writs could be settled online. ...more Sendo settles with Microsoft British mobile phone designer Sendo has settled its legal dispute with Microsoft. In an out-of-court deal, both companies have agreed to drop their claims and counter claims against each other. Microsoft will also sell its four percent stake in the company although no other financial terms were released. ...more LCDs for DTP NEC/Mitsubishi has launched an 18in TFT monitor: a full 8-bit panel with sRGB support and six-axis colour control, making even DTP possible.
